利用热泵设备(THY)给工艺过程和空气调节提供综合冷、热源的方案,是合理利用热能资源的新的有前途的和经济上有效的方向。运行经验表明,利用热泵设备可以节省消耗在供热上的有机燃料30~70%;可以消除对周围环境污染的可能性;可以促使工业企业能源的再次利用,从而促进在非传统的能量平衡中利用低位热能,用热泵系统同时给公共设施和工艺过程提供冷、热源;可以降低单位产品的成本和提高产品质量。通过对各种蒸汽制冷压缩机及其工作过程的研究工作和初步的运行经验,已经能够确定在热泵工况下工作的制冷压缩机(使用不同制冷剂,蒸发温
The use of heat pump equipment (THY) to provide integrated cooling and heat source solutions for process and air conditioning is a new promising and economically effective direction for the rational use of thermal energy resources. Operational experience shows that the use of heat pump equipment can save 30-70% of the organic fuel consumed in heating; it can eliminate the possibility of pollution to the surrounding environment; and can promote the reuse of energy in industrial enterprises, thereby promoting the non-traditional energy balance. Utilize the low heat energy and use the heat pump system to provide cold and heat sources for public facilities and processes at the same time; it can reduce the cost per unit product and improve product quality.
